Former WVU receiver Winston Wright signs with the Cleveland Browns

Former West Virginia wide receiver Winston Wright is getting his NFL opportunity, signing with the Cleveland Browns following a standout college career that spanned multiple programs.
Wright, who played three seasons at WVU from 2019 to 2021, appeared in 49 career games across his time with the Mountaineers, Florida State, and East Carolina. He finished with 3,994 all-purpose yards and 18 total touchdowns, showcasing his versatility as a pass catcher, runner, and dangerous return specialist.
During his time in Morgantown, Wright was a consistent playmaker. He led WVU in receptions and receiving yards in 2021, finishing that season with 63 catches for 688 yards and five touchdowns. He also made his mark on special teams, returning two kickoffs for scores in his Mountaineer career, including a school-record 217 return yards in a single game against Maryland.
After a brief stint at Florida State, Wright transferred to East Carolina for the 2024 season, where he earned Second Team All-America honors as a returner. He racked up 1,255 all-purpose yards and eight receiving touchdowns while returning a kickoff for a score.
Wright’s combination of speed, agility, and special teams ability now gives him a shot to stick with the Browns as they head into training camp.
